What Types of Healing Arts Centers Are in St. Louis?

St. Louis offers a wide array of healing arts centers, each with a unique focus and approach. These can include:

  • Traditional Medical Clinics and Hospitals: These provide conventional medical care, encompassing diagnosis, treatment, and surgery for a vast range of illnesses and injuries. Many offer specialized services within their facilities.

  • Chiropractic Clinics: Focusing on the musculoskeletal system, these centers use spinal manipulation and other techniques to address pain, improve posture, and enhance overall health.

  • Acupuncture Centers: Practitioners use thin needles inserted into specific points on the body to stimulate energy flow and alleviate pain, promoting healing and well-being.

  • Massage Therapy Centers: Offering various massage techniques, from Swedish to deep tissue, these centers aim to relax muscles, reduce stress, and improve circulation.

  • Yoga and Pilates Studios: These centers focus on physical and mental well-being through movement, flexibility exercises, and mindfulness practices. Many offer classes for all levels.

  • Holistic Wellness Centers: These integrative centers often combine conventional and complementary therapies to create a personalized approach to health and healing. They might offer a combination of massage, acupuncture, nutritional counseling, and other modalities.

What Services Do Healing Arts Centers in St. Louis Offer?

The services offered vary greatly depending on the type of center. Some common services include:

  • Medical Examinations and Diagnosis: Traditional medical clinics offer comprehensive checkups, diagnostic testing, and treatment plans.

  • Pain Management: Many centers offer pain management services, including chiropractic care, acupuncture, massage therapy, and physical therapy.

  • Stress Reduction and Relaxation Techniques: Yoga, Pilates, massage, and meditation are frequently offered to help manage stress and promote relaxation.

  • Nutritional Counseling: Some centers offer guidance on healthy eating habits and nutritional supplements to support overall health.

  • Physical Therapy and Rehabilitation: Services to aid recovery from injuries or surgeries.

  • Mental Health Services: Some centers may integrate mental health services such as counseling or therapy.

How Do I Find a Healing Arts Center That's Right for Me?

Finding the right healing arts center depends on your individual needs and preferences. Consider the following:

  • Your specific health concerns: Are you seeking pain relief, stress management, or a holistic approach to wellness?

  • Your preferred type of therapy: Do you prefer conventional medicine, complementary therapies, or an integrative approach?

  • Location and accessibility: Choose a center that is conveniently located and accessible to you.

  • Insurance coverage: Check if your insurance plan covers the services offered by the center.

  • Provider credentials and experience: Research the qualifications and experience of the practitioners. Read online reviews and testimonials.

What Questions Should I Ask Before Choosing a Healing Arts Center?

Before committing to a particular healing arts center, it’s essential to ask some key questions:

  • What specific services do you offer? This helps ensure they meet your needs.

  • What are your practitioner's qualifications and experience? Verify their credentials and expertise.

  • What is your approach to treatment? Understanding their philosophy will help determine if it aligns with your preferences.

  • What is your fee structure? Be clear on the costs involved.

  • Do you accept my insurance? Confirm insurance coverage to avoid unexpected expenses.

  • What are your hours of operation? Ensure the center’s schedule works for you.

  • What is your cancellation policy? Avoid unexpected fees.
